Gene Taylor is a wide receiver who played college football at Fresno State, Contra Costa. He was selected by the New England Patriots in the 6th round (163rd overall pick) of the 1987 NFL Draft. He recorded 7 career receptions for 74 yards and 0 touchdowns in 13 games.
